## Changelog — v4.2.0

Following the Pinefold stale-cache postmortem, defaults changed: cache TTL shortened, negative caching disabled, and revalidation now mandatory on tenant switch. Reviewers should reject any service override that re-enables stale-while-revalidate without a ticket. Old defaults remain in v4.1.x only. The new default configuration shipped in this release is listed below.

service settings:
ralael:
  pin: 7453
  tenant: zorath
  seal: seal_087806e4
  metrics_host: metrics.ralael.paliqworks.example
  standby_team: fraath
  escalation: praok-istiel
  nonce: 10e083

## Checkout Load Test Procedure — Lanternshop

Before each weekly ramp test, verify the Gildercart staging cluster is pinned to the release candidate and that synthetic payment stubs are enabled. Ramp traffic in 500 RPS increments, holding five minutes at each step, and abort if p99 latency exceeds 1.2 seconds. Record results in the sync doc, referencing the candidate's build token printed below.

session token of kahog-bahif = htk9_f63daec35

Finance Review — Gross Margin, H1

Quick read: blended margin landed at 41.3%, a touch under plan. The Fennick accessories line dragged us down; core Ovaria subscriptions actually improved. Discounting in the Larchfield territory needs tightening. Nothing alarming, but worth a closer look next cycle. The confidential note on our forward plans sits just below.

management briefing: Only 33 of the 205 pilot accounts renewed Kasath, so a churn review is set for October 17. Weniusek Logistics is in early talks to buy Holethax Freight for about $345.6 million.

## Step 4: Enable dark mode in Ledgerlight Admin

Dark-mode support in Ledgerlight Admin replaces the old hardcoded palette with theme tokens resolved at render time. Remove any inline color overrides from custom widgets before upgrading, since they will no longer be stripped automatically. The theme resolver reads its settings at boot, so changes require a restart. After pruning overrides, update the dashboard service with the configuration shown below.

service settings:
[pelius]
port = 7000
region = north-2
host = pelius.tolvaqhq.internal
team = casax
timeout_ms = 2000
retries = 1